Thomas Müller is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Cognitive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Thomas Müller has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 1.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Molecular Biology, 11 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 3 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Thomas Müller’s work include Ion channel regulation and function (9 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(8 papers) and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(3 papers). Thomas Müller is often cited by papers focused on Ion channel regulation and function (9 papers),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(8 papers) and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(3 papers). Thomas Müller coll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United States and Australia. Thomas Müller's co-authors include Helmut Kettenmann, Dieter Swandulla, Martina Delbeck, Susanne Rinné and Roland Neuhaus and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Neuron.
